Frequently Asked Questions about the 19146 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 19146?

There are currently 384 Studio Apartments in 19146 with rent ranges from $1,095 to $3,317 with an average price of $1,728.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 19146 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 19146 ranges from $812 to $6,205 with an average monthly rent of $2,372.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 19146 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 19146 range from $970 to $7,866.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,928.

How expensive are 19146 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 81 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 19146 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,387 to $15,995 - averaging $5,614 for the location.
